Manchester United are said to be on the brink of signing Jurrien Timber from Ajax.
The Red Devils are eager to secure a center-back for manager Erik ten Hag.
According to The Sun, United's interest in Timber is very real.
Ameida states that Timber is "one step away" from securing a move to the Old Trafford club.
Timber would cost United roughly £30 million, and is not the only defender linked to the club.
Fabrizio Romano stated this week that United were looking at Timber and Villarreal's Pau Torres as center half options.
